-
animation-iteration-count属性主要用来定义动画的播放次数。
animation-iteration-count:你设置的次数
通常为整数,但也可以使用带有小数的数字,其默认值为1,这意味着动画将从开始到结束只播放一次
如果取值为infinite,动画将会无限次播放
查看全部 -
animation-delay属性用来定义动画开始播放的时间,用来触发动画播放的时间点。和transition-delay属性一样,用来定义在浏览器开始执行动画之前等待的时间。
animation-delay:设置的时间
查看全部 -
animation-timing-function属性主要用来设置动画播放方式。主要让元素根据时间的推进来改变属性值的变换速率,简单点说就是动画的播放方式。
animation-timing-function:所需要的函数
查看全部 -
animation-duration主要用来设置CSS3动画播放时间,其使用方法和transition-duration类似,是用来指定元素播放动画所持续的时间长,也就是完成从0%到100%一次动画所需时间。单位:s秒
animation-duration:你设定的时间
如果时间是负值,默认为0
查看全部 -
animation-name属性主要是用来调用@keyframes定义好的动画。需要特别注意:animation调用的动画名需要和“@keyframes”定义的动画名称完全一致(区分大小写),如果不一致将不具有任何动画效果。
语法:
animation-name:你所制定的动画的名称或者是none
查看全部 -
":disabled"选择器刚好要与":enabled"选择器相反,用来选择不可用表单元素。要正常使用":disabled"选择器,需要在表单元素的HTML中设置"disabled"属性
查看全部 -
在web的表单中,有些表单元素有可用:(“:enabled”)和不可用(":disabled")状态,比如输入框,密码框,复选框等。在默认情况下,这些表单元素都处在可用状态。那么我们可以通过伪选择器":enabled"对这些表单元素设置样式。
查看全部 -
:only-child
”选择器选择的是父元素中只有一个子元素,而且只有唯一的一个子元素。也就是说,匹配的元素的父元素中仅有一个子元素,而且是一个唯一的子元素。“:only-of-type”
选择器用来选择一个元素是它的父元素的唯一一个相同类型的子元素。这样说或许不太好理解,换一种说法。“:only-of-type”
是表示一个元素他有很多个子元素,而其中只有一种类型的子元素是唯一的,使用“:only-of-type”选择器就可以选中这个元素中的唯一一个类型子元素。查看全部 -
:target选择器称为目标选择器,用来匹配文档(页面)的url的某个标志符的目标元素。
查看全部 -
:not 选择器称为否定选择器,和JQuery中的:not一模一样,可以选择除某个元素之外的所有元素。就拿form元素来说,比如说你想给表单中除submit按钮之外的input元素添加红色边框,css代码可以写成:
input:not([type="submit"]){ border:1px solid red; }
查看全部 -
column-span : none | all
none : 默认值,表示不跨越任何列
all: 跨越所有列,
查看全部 -
@font-face能够加载服务器端的字体文件,让浏览器端可以显示用户电脑里没有安装的字体
查看全部 -
animation-iteration-count: infinite | <number>
注意:infinite 指的是动画无限次播放
<number> 指的是规定次数播放
查看全部 -
意外的惊喜,translate(-50%, -50%) 能够实现水平垂直居中,当然,这个居中指的是元素左上角和坐标轴中心点重叠,并非完全意义上的居中,还需减去元素宽高的一半才是真正意义上的居中。
查看全部 -
scale(x, y)
scaleX(x)
scaleY(y)
缩放,按比例缩放,水平方向缩放,垂直方向缩放
查看全部
举报